Elven Scion's Arm is a consumable quest item in Divinity: Original Sin II.

This limb belonged to an Elven Scion. The fingers are stained a verdant green.

Memory


You see it all: The tallest of the Ancestor Trees have been lost beneath swirling clouds of Deathfog. Nothingness. Emptiness. You sag to the earth, utterly lost - and then you feel it. Not all is dead down in the valley. Spores, given off by the Ancestor Trees. The presence within needs to grow, and it will show you how. But first, you must learn to protect yourself. You are not alone any longer. Later. You hear the presence now. The armour, always whispering. The Magister-thief looks around - and the voices scream at you to strike.
